Abstract
The utility model relates to an improved straight alumina ceramic electric-arc tube structure comprising a cylindrical straight tube with a cavity. Two ends of the straight tube are provided with a bottle plug type cap portion made of same materials with the cylindrical straight tube. A groove in a circle is arranged on the outer wall near each of two ends of the straight tube, and the grooves in circles are communicated by a groove arranged on the outer wall of the straight tube in parallel to the central line of the straight tube. Each bottle plug type cap portion is in a cylindrical structure with a circular extension at one end. The outer diameter of the cylindrical structure at the end is matched with the inner diameter of the straight tube, and the center of the cap portion is provided with an inner hole communicated with the straight tube.

Background technology
Advantages such as the semitransparent ceramics that adopts polycrystal alumina has the working temperature height as the metal halid lamp of arctube material, and light efficiency is high, and light decay is little, and good and life-span of colour developing is long.
Current ceramet Halogen lamp LED electric arc tube mainly adopts the translucent alumina ceramics manufacturing, and switch mainly contains cylindrical, and cylinder and circular cone are combined; Elliposoidal; But existing these types are the complicated difficult processing of processing technology, and need add forming agent during fabrication, improve production cost.
Existing cylindrical aluminium oxide ceramics electric arc tube mainly is cylindrical straight tube of one processing; End cap is made with metal in two ends; Electrode is fixed with insulating material with metal end and is isolated; This structure brings many inconvenience for the postorder work of light fixture, and developing a kind of aluminium oxide ceramics electric arc tube that can be convenient to postorder processing is the problem of the required solution in this area.
Prior art is used the two ends of cylinder straight tube are directly in aggregates with straight tube; Though this processing mode can guarantee the integraty of electric arc tube; But this processing mode can only adopt the half the mode of electric arc tube to process base substrate and then two parts are carried out presintering and be processed into a cylindrical structural; This just makes the thickness of centre of electric arc tube greater than other wall thickness, and percent defective is higher simultaneously to influence translucent effect.
When the length of electric arc tube increased, the distance of two electrodes strengthened, and in order to guarantee between two electrodes, to realize the generation of electric arc, just need to strengthen two interelectrode electric currents, and the electric current increase received the restriction of ballast.

Embodiment
Below in conjunction with the concrete technical scheme of accompanying drawing detailed description the utility model, the specific embodiment of the utility model only is exemplary, can only be used to explain the utility model and can not be interpreted as to be the restriction to the utility model.
Straight type aluminium oxide ceramics electric arc tube improves structure, includes the cylindrical straight tube 11 of a band cavity, and respectively there is a bottle stopper formula cap (12 with the identical material of cylindrical straight tube at the two ends of said straight tube 11; 13); Near the both ends of said straight tube 11 outer wall respectively has a circle groove (15,16), this two circles groove (15; 16) by one be positioned at straight tube outer wall and straight parallel tube hub line groove 14 be connected, said groove is embedded in the conductor (end illustrates in the accompanying drawing) of connection; Said cap is the cylindrical structural that an end has circular extension, and the cylindrical outer diameter of said end matches with the internal diameter of straight tube, the endoporus of the center of said cap for communicating with straight tube, and the diameter of the circular extension of said cap is identical with the external diameter of straight tube.
The width of said groove is identical with the degree of depth, and the cross section that embeds the metallic conductor in the groove like this equates, has just guaranteed that also the resistance value of metallic conductor is identical, can keep even to two interelectrode current affects.
In burning the casting process, make the ceramic body of straight tube and cap at first respectively, the base substrate of two caps is packed on the straight tube base substrate, carry out presintering processing and later stage operation, the straight tube of the electric arc tube of so last moulding becomes as a whole with cap.
The thickness of the circular extension of said cap is identical with the wall thickness of straight tube in the present embodiment, and in other embodiments, can the get along well wall thickness of straight tube of the thickness of the circular extension of cap is identical, and such variation does not influence the technical scheme of this patent.
The center of said cap is the aperture of the endoporus that communicates with the straight tube internal diameter less than straight tube; Generally with the aperture of the endoporus of cap be straight tube internal diameter 1/3rd to 1/4th between; The purpose of selecting so mainly is the installation that is beneficial to electrode; If the aperture of cap endoporus is excessive, just need too much fixedly operation or material during installing electrodes, do not reach the purpose of this patent.
The length of said cap cylindrical structural is 5mm-20mm, if the length of the cylindrical structural of cap is too short, can not realize the firm of electrode, if long increase cost.
